This is a first generation "Nuovo" Record rear hub! It was made from 1960 to 1963, and is just like the later and more common NR hubs, but lacks the word "RECORD" under the Campy "World" logo. These are quite rare, and a must if you have an Italian road bike from that era.
High flange NR/SR hubs are the gold standard for classic road bicycle restorations from the 1960's to late 1980's. They are drop dead gorgeous, last forever, spin like butter, and add another level of prestige to your bike! Shell grease port allows for easy no-disassembly lubrication. The Record level hubs have replaceable cups and nicer axles/cones than the similar but inferior Gran Sport and Tipo hub.
This hub is part of the Nuovo Record Strada gruppo, and was often issued with the Super Record gruppo. True Super Record hubs ONLY difference is they have 6/4V titanium axles (made by O.M.A.S.), and are exceedingly scarce.
